The attached file contains all the data used in the paper "Nitrogen availability and plant-plant interactions drive leaf silicon accumulation among wheat genotypes" by de Tombeur et al. 2022 - Functional Ecology Description of variables: -num_pot: the number of each pot, ranging from 1 to 384 -N_treatment: indicate if pots have been fertilised (N+) or not (N-) with nitrogen (N) -growth_modality: indicate if the plant individual has grown alone in his pot (single), at two with the same genotype (intragenotypic_culture) or at two with a different genotype (intergenotypic_culture) -genotype: give the wheat genotype identity for which the traits are given in the last columns (leaf Si, height, biomass) -genotype_neighbour: indicate the genotype identity of the neighbour, when one is present in the pot (not for single then) -leaf_Si_%_DW: concentration of silicon (Si) in leaves of the wheat genotype, in % dry weight -heigh_cm: height of the wheat genotype, in centimetre -aboveground_biomass_g: aboveground biomass of the wheat genotype, in grams
